2. How many horsepower will be taken away from the propeller by an alternator producing 25 amps at 14 volts? Hint: Look up the relationship between watts and horsepower. Assume the alternator is 74% efficient.

Answers

The alternator producing 25 amps at 14 volts and with an efficiency of 74% will take away approximately 0.35 horsepower from the propeller.

To determine how many horsepower will be taken away from the propeller by the alternator, we need to first calculate the power output of the alternator in watts. We can do this by multiplying the amperage by the voltage:

25 amps x 14 volts = 350 watts

Next, we need to account for the efficiency of the alternator, which is given as 74%. To calculate the actual power output, we can multiply the power output by the efficiency:

350 watts x 0.74 = 259 watts

Finally, we can convert watts to horsepower using the relationship that 1 horsepower is equal to 746 watts:

259 watts ÷ 746 watts/hp = 0.35 horsepower

what is the voltage in the secondary winding of the transformer if the primary voltage is 120v and the turns ratio is 6:1

Answers

To calculate the voltage in the secondary winding of the transformer, you would use the turns ratio formula which states that:

Secondary voltage / Primary voltage = Secondary turns / Primary turns

We know that the primary voltage is 120V and the turns ratio is 6:1, which means that for every 6 turns in the secondary winding, there is 1 turn in the primary winding.

Using the turns ratio formula, we can solve for the secondary voltage:

Secondary voltage / 120V = 6 / 1

Secondary voltage = 720V

Therefore, the voltage in the secondary winding of the transformer would be 720V.

In this lab, you will design a 4-bit universal shift register that can perform right shift, left shift, and parallel loading. The following is the block diagram of the register: P(3:0) - Parallel inputs Serial_in - Serial input Q(3:0) - Outputs Clock - Positive edge triggered clock M(1:0) - Selects mode of register CLR - Clears register

Answers

A universal shift register is a type of digital circuit that can perform various operations such as left shift, right shift, and parallel loading.

In the given block diagram, we see that the register has four parallel inputs labeled as P(3:0), a serial input labeled as Serial_in, and four outputs labeled as Q(3:0). The register is clocked by a positive edge triggered clock signal and has two mode select inputs labeled as M(1:0) that enable the user to select the desired mode of operation. To perform a parallel load operation, the parallel inputs P(3:0) are directly loaded into the corresponding outputs Q(3:0) without any shifting. The left shift operation is performed by shifting the contents of Q(3:0) to the left by one position, and the right shift operation is performed by shifting the contents of Q(3:0) to the right by one position. These operations are controlled by the mode select inputs M(1:0).

In addition to the above operations, the register also has a clear input labeled as CLR that clears the contents of Q(3:0) to zero. This feature enables the user to reset the register to its initial state before performing any shift or load operations. Overall, the 4-bit universal shift register presented here provides a versatile solution for various digital circuit applications that require the manipulation of binary data through shift and load operations.

Complete the Pyramid for Enterprise Design – Identify and explain each level – hardware needed, software needed, Application needed, data collected, dashboards or KPIs, what kind of business decision would be made using the data for autonomous driving technology.

Answers

The Pyramid for Enterprise Design in autonomous driving involves hardware, software, data collection, and dashboards for making informed business decisions.

Pyramid for Enterprise Design:

1. Hardware Needed: Autonomous driving technology requires various hardware components such as sensors, cameras, radars, GPS systems, processors, and actuators. These components enable the collection of real-time data and facilitate the functioning of the autonomous vehicle.

2. Software Needed: The software layer consists of the operating system and the algorithms required for autonomous driving. This includes perception systems for object detection and recognition, decision-making algorithms, and control systems for navigation, acceleration, and braking.

3. Application Needed: The application layer involves the development of specialized software applications specifically designed for autonomous driving. These applications integrate the hardware and software components, enabling the vehicle to perform tasks like lane keeping, adaptive cruise control, and automated parking.

4. Data Collected: Autonomous vehicles generate vast amounts of data through their sensors and onboard systems. This data includes information about the vehicle's surroundings, such as road conditions, traffic patterns, and the behavior of other vehicles. It also includes internal vehicle data like speed, acceleration, and fuel consumption.

5. Dashboards or KPIs: Dashboards or Key Performance Indicators (KPIs) provide visual representations of the collected data. These dashboards enable users to monitor the performance of autonomous driving technology, track key metrics, and identify areas for improvement. Examples of KPIs in this context could be the number of successful autonomous trips, average reaction time, and fuel efficiency.

The data collected and analyzed from autonomous driving technology can be used to make various business decisions. For example, analyzing traffic patterns and congestion data can help businesses optimize delivery routes and reduce transportation costs. Additionally, data on driving behavior and vehicle performance can be utilized to improve safety measures, enhance maintenance protocols, and optimize fleet management. By leveraging the insights gained from the data, businesses can make informed decisions to improve the efficiency, reliability, and safety of autonomous driving technology.

What major financial flop led to the end of the Sega Dreamcast and ultimately caused Sega to stop making game consoles altogether?

1: The founder and CEO of Sega was found to be secretly skimming money off of the top of profits, leading to widespread distrust by the public and a sharp decline in sales until they ultimately had to shut down due to making no profit.

2: A small group of employees found a way to drain all of the Sega Corporation funding accounts and flee the country with all of the money, never to be heard from again.

3: A game called Shenmue, that cost more than $70 million to make, meant that everyone who owned a Dreamcast needed to buy two copies of the game just for Sega to make back the money they had spent to develop it-which didn't happen.

4: A game called Katamari Damacy that carried a virus that would infect any console that it was played on forced Sega to spend millions of dollars in refunds and bankrupted the company.​

Answers

Answer:

The major financial flop that led to the end of the Sega Dreamcast and ultimately caused Sega to stop making game consoles altogether is:

3: A game called Shenmue, that cost more than $70 million to make, meant that everyone who owned a Dreamcast needed to buy two copies of the game just for Sega to make back the money they had spent to develop it-which didn't happen.

Explanation:

Shenmue, released on December 29, 1999, was created for Dreamcast by Suzuki.  It was widely described as the most expensive video game ever produced.  It had an estimated production and marketing cost of between US$47 and $70 million, according to the latest available data.
